Which flow meter is required to measure natural gas?

Generally, Thermal mass flow meters are most commonly used for measuring the mass flow of Natural gas. This flow meter does not measure volumetric flow rather it is used to measure the mass flow of gas. It uses the thermal properties of the gas to calculate the overall measurement.

Now let’s see what are the advantages and disadvantages of using a Thermal mass flow meter. Because you must know every aspect carefully about choosing a Flowmeter.

Advantages:

1) Fast response time
2) It can easily measure gases with shallow pressure
3) It is ideal for monitoring, regulating, emission controlling, and stack flow management

They are cost-effective as compared to other natural gas flow meters

Disadvantages:

  1. steam Flow can not be measured with a Thermal mass flow meter
  2. accuracy can vary due to the coating material of the sensor
  3. It can only measure the mass flow of gas with known composition
  4. Moisture or vapor presence can influence the heat transfer and affect the reading accuracy.
